2023 Commercial Construction Cost per Square Foot in the US
Location, permits, quality labor, finishes and materials are only a few of the factors that impact the cost of commercial construction in the United States. The average cost of commercial construction per square foot in the U.S. is $490.

Top Construction Cost Trends You Should Know
Cost management is key to ensuring construction projects stay on budget and on schedule. Yet many projects, as many as 33% come in over budget, as reported in the Construction Cost Management Report by Dodge Data & Analytics (Dodge).
